The Timeless Trench Coat: Effortless Sophistication
An undisputed icon, the trench coat is a true wardrobe staple. Originating from military wear, its classic design – double-breasted, belted waist, storm flap, and epaulets – exudes an air of effortless sophistication. Ideal for transitional weather, it’s a versatile piece that can be dressed up over a suit or down with jeans and a t-shirt. When it comes to fashion coats and jackets for women, the trench offers unparalleled elegance and practicality, making it a perennial favorite. Look for classic beige, but don’t shy away from modern interpretations in bold colors or luxurious fabrics.

The Sporty Bomber Jacket: Urban Chic
With its distinctive ribbed cuffs, collar, and hem, the bomber jacket has evolved from military origins to a high-fashion staple. It offers a relaxed yet stylish silhouette, perfect for an urban chic aesthetic. Bombers come in a myriad of materials, from classic nylon and satin to luxurious silk and embroidered versions. They’re ideal for adding a sporty edge to dresses, skirts, or high-waisted trousers, making them a trendy choice among fashion coats and jackets for women.
The Protective Parka: Adventure Ready
When serious cold and harsh weather call, the parka answers. Known for its warmth, hood (often fur-lined), and durable, water-resistant fabric, the parka is built for protection. However, modern parkas have evolved beyond pure utility, offering sleek designs, flattering cuts, and stylish details that make them suitable for city living as well as outdoor adventures. They are an essential piece of winter outerwear for those in colder climates.
The Nautical Pea Coat: Maritime Charm
Another classic with military roots, the pea coat is characterized by its double-breasted front, broad lapels, and heavy wool construction. Traditionally worn by sailors, it offers excellent warmth and a distinctive, tailored look. Often shorter than a full-length coat, it pairs beautifully with trousers and skirts, lending a touch of maritime charm and sophisticated structure to your autumn and winter outfits.

Body Type Matters: Finding Your Flattering Fit
- Petite: Opt for cropped jackets or tailored coats that hit above the knee to avoid overwhelming your frame. Vertical lines (like those on a trench) can also elongate.
- Tall: Most styles work well, but longline coats and duster jackets can truly shine, emphasizing your height.
- Curvy: Look for coats with a defined waist (like belted trenches or wrap coats) to create an hourglass silhouette. A-line cuts can also be very flattering.
- Athletic/Straight: Structured coats like blazers or pea coats can add definition. Bomber jackets can also create a flattering, slightly rounded silhouette.
Material & Warmth: From Cashmere to Down
The fabric choice dictates both the look and the functionality of your outerwear.
- Wool/Cashmere: Excellent for warmth and luxurious feel, ideal for formal and semi-formal winter coats.
- Down/Synthetic Fill: Used in puffer jackets for superior insulation and lightweight warmth.
- Leather/Faux Leather: Offers wind resistance and an edgy aesthetic.
- Denim: Durable, casual, and perfect for mild weather.
- Cotton/Linen: Lighter options for spring and summer jackets or unlined dusters.

What’s the difference between a coat and a jacket?
Generally, a coat is longer, extending below the hip, and is designed for more significant warmth and coverage. A jacket is typically shorter, ending at or above the hip, and is often lighter, serving as a stylish layer or for milder weather. However, the terms are sometimes used interchangeably, and some "jackets" (like long puffers) can offer coat-level warmth.

Q1: How do I care for my fashion coats and jackets to ensure longevity?
A1: Always check the care label for specific instructions. Generally, wool coats require dry cleaning, leather jackets benefit from professional cleaning and conditioning, and most denim or synthetic jackets can be machine washed on a gentle cycle. Proper storage on sturdy hangers is also crucial to maintain shape.
